Sec. 912.251. LICENSING AND APPOINTMENT OF AGENTS. An agent for a county mutual insurance company must be licensed and appointed as provided by Title 13. SUBCHAPTER G. REGULATION OF COUNTY MUTUAL INSURANCE COMPANY; FINANCIAL REQUIREMENTS

Legislative History

Added by Acts 2001, 77th Leg., ch. 1419, Sec. 1, eff. June 1, 2003. Amended by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 1276, Sec. 10A.224(a), eff. Sept. 1, 2003. Amended by: Acts 2007, 80th Leg., R.S., Ch. 730 (H.B. 2636 ), Sec. 2E.111, eff. April 1, 2009.
